Is it safe to swim at Playa Varadero?
Playa Varadero is generally very safe for swimming, with calm, clear turquoise waters and gentle waves. The beach has a gradual slope into the ocean, making it suitable for swimmers of all levels including children. Many sections have lifeguards during daylight hours, especially near major resorts. The Caribbean waters here are typically warm year-round and free from dangerous marine life. Always observe any posted flags or warnings, as occasional currents or weather events can affect conditions. The well-developed tourist infrastructure adds an extra layer of safety and security.
What is the best time of year to visit Playa Varadero?
The peak season for Playa Varadero runs from December through April, offering dry weather, comfortable temperatures, and calm seas. This period sees the most tourists and higher prices but guarantees excellent beach conditions. November and May offer shoulder-season advantages with fewer crowds and lower rates while maintaining good weather. The summer months from June through October bring heat, humidity, and increased rain risk, plus potential hurricanes from August through October. Year-round warm temperatures make swimming always possible, but winter months provide the most reliable sunshine and comfortable conditions.
